Lucio rules out Madrid move

BAYER LEVERKUSEN defender Lucio has revealed that he has rejected an offer to join Real Madrid.

The Brazilian international claims he shunned an approach from the Primera giants to clinch a summer transfer to El Santiago Bernabeu.

The 25-year-old is though set to leave Leverkusen, and reports have suggested that Juventus could now be favourites for his signature.

"I am not going to Madrid. I don't want to go there," the centre back declared.

Lucio had been touted as a long-term Madrid target, and his comments are sure to spark a scramble for his services.

His German club are resigned to selling the South American in a bid to ease their difficult financial predicament, and Leverkusen president Reiner Calmund has revealed there is no shortage of interest in the cultured stopper.

"It's obvious we must sell two renowned international players," admitted Calmund.

"There are various offers, but we will not sell players for less than their true value.

"Lucio represents the biggest transfer and there are numerous offers for him. But we have until August 31 to close the transfers."
